Output ef8aa6ca7012421aafa634e11c7fa0ae55f9bfbc30c069fd65c0d31341ff32f9:57
- value
- 6596877
- script pubkey
- OP_0 OP_PUSHBYTES_20 68c1329d5b794e58d0fdb94c665509572f08070a
- address
- bc1qdrqn982m0989358ah9xxv4gf2uhsspc26rzg22
- transaction
- ef8aa6ca7012421aafa634e11c7fa0ae55f9bfbc30c069fd65c0d31341ff32f9